Baseball PicksL.A. Dodgers at L.A. Angels L.A Dodgers (44-23) at L.A. Angels (35-29) 10:05 ET Friday June 19, 2009 The Dodgers are slight favorites in this game posted at -115 and the Angels are posted at -105 with a run total of 8. Tonight in the first game of the Freeway Series the Angels host the Dodgers. The Dodgers have had trouble with their cross-town interleague rivals, as they are 6-18 in Anaheim since 2001 and dropped 2 of 3 there last season. The Dodgers are coming off a win last night, are 6-4 in their last 10 games, have the best record in the Majors, and are running away with the NL West with a 9 game lead over the San Francisco Giants. The Angels started the season slowly, but now they are back on track and only trail the struggling Texas Rangers by 1.5 games in the AL West, have won 6 in a row, and are 7-3 in their last 10 games. This season the Angels are 17-12 at home and the Dodgers are 19-13 on the road. Last night the Dodgers beat the Oakland A’s 3-2. The Dodgers scored 3 runs on 8 hits and left 5 men on base. On defense the Dodgers gave up 2 runs on 7 hits and the A’s left 5 men on base. The Angels beat the San Francisco Giants 4-3 on Wednesday night. The Angels scored 4 runs on 8 hits and left 4 men on base. On defense the Angels gave up 3 runs on 7 hits and the Giants left 7 men on base. Taking the mound for the Dodgers tonight is Cy Young candidate Chad Billingsley (9-3 2.72 ERA), who in his last outing went 7 innings giving up only 2 earned runs in a win. Taking the mound for the Angels is Joe Saunders (7-4 3.66 ERA), who in his last outing went 8 innings giving up only 1 earned run in a win. Staff Pick: The health of the Angels is key in this game and series, as Tori Hunter and Bobby Abreu are both day-to-day. They need to be in the lineup tonight, as they face Ace Billingsley and the Dodgers pitching staff has given up the fewest runs in the Majors (251). Saunders has his work cut out for him, as even without the suspended Manny Ramirez the Dodgers have scored the 2nd most runs in the NL (333). The Angels have the best interleague record this season at 8-1. Billingsley is trying to become the first 10-game winner tonight, but he lost to Angels earlier this season at home and in his career he is only 1-2. The Angels have won 6 in a row, but that was against Padres and the Giants and now they face the Dodgers, who have been on fire the whole season.
